Hi Ben,
1. The only suicide which I am aware of and presume is the same as that referred to in the Independent article is that of a Mr
Martin Griffiths on 23.09.2013. From memory, I think Mr Griffiths stepped out in front of a bus. A summary of events and
the conclusions reached as a result of the investigations performed during the Complaint Review & Mediation Scheme are
attached. Please note a settlement agreement was made with Mr Griffths wife — details of which are included in the
attached.
Mel / Patrick — is there some way to confirm the case referred to in the independent is indeed Mr Griffiths?
2. Assertions made in relation to POL’s suspense accounts can be summarised as per the below:
e Post Office operated one or more "suspense accounts" in which it held unattributed surpluses including those
generated from branch accounts;
e After a period of 3 years, such unattributed surpluses were credited to Post Office's profits; and
e Post Office therefore stood to benefit and/or did benefit from apparent shortfalls wrongly attributed to the Claimants,
which did not represent real losses to Post Office (and were actually taken to POL’s suspense accounts).
Further information is provided at paragraph 53 — 55 of the attached Report (“Scheme Report — Final”), which Post Office
produced upon the closure of the Complaint Review & Mediation Scheme and in the attached “3, P2 Reply — Suspense
Accounts Statements” which is an extract from POL’s reply to Second Sight’s Report.
In preparation for later breach trials, I had been working with WBD (Amy) and Deloitte to extract the necessary data to be
able to determine whether, for the period of time the branches were operated by claimants, any monies were actually
taken to suspense account. This work (which has been ongoing for 2 years ...) has now paused. We could complete this
work, if that would give the business assurance regarding the operation of its suspense accounts.
3. Please find attached the final Second Sight Part 2 report dated 9 April 2015 (“Final Briefing Report Part Two”). A summary
of the ‘thematic issues’ covered in that report and Post Office’s findings are provided within he attached report (“Scheme
Report — Final”) at paragraphs 34 -39 and then in greater detail on pages 105 -116.
